You simply could... But it defeats the entire purpose. Your engine coolant would be keeping your intercooler heated. While a separate system is only begin heated by the compressed air in the charge tube. There wouldn't be much of an cooling advantage to be pumping hot coolant through an exchanger... It would be just heat soaked and not beneficial.
